2
0
mirror of https://github.com/m-labs/artiq.git synced 2025-01-03 23:53:34 +08:00
A leading-edge control system for quantum information experiments
Go to file
whitequark d80be482fc Allow clearing core device log buffer.
This is useful to get a fresh environment, such as when
running tests that print to log buffer.
2015-08-28 00:37:46 -05:00
.travis get-toolchain.sh: be less verbose. 2015-07-27 04:57:13 +03:00
artiq Allow clearing core device log buffer. 2015-08-28 00:37:46 -05:00
conda Fold llvmlite patches into m-labs/llvmlite repository. 2015-07-29 13:54:00 +03:00
doc Rename artiq_coreconfig → artiq_coretool; add log subcommand. 2015-08-02 16:40:43 +03:00
examples examples/tdr: cleanup 2015-07-28 23:30:26 -06:00
lit-test LocalAccessValidator: relax restrictions to accept def f(); def g(). 2015-08-22 13:31:09 -07:00
misc Fold llvmlite patches into m-labs/llvmlite repository. 2015-07-29 13:54:00 +03:00
soc Allow clearing core device log buffer. 2015-08-28 00:37:46 -05:00
.gitignore Add a test harness for exceptions. 2015-07-27 04:18:12 +03:00
.gitmodules git: ignore untracked files in lwip submodule 2015-05-03 20:48:20 +08:00
.travis.yml Merge remote-tracking branch 'origin/master' into new-py2llvm 2015-07-23 21:36:17 +03:00
README.rst README: coveralls badge needs branch name 2015-02-05 03:44:57 -07:00
setup.py Rename artiq_coreconfig → artiq_coretool; add log subcommand. 2015-08-02 16:40:43 +03:00

.. image:: doc/logo/artiq.png
.. image:: https://travis-ci.org/m-labs/artiq.svg
    :target: https://travis-ci.org/m-labs/artiq
.. image:: https://coveralls.io/repos/m-labs/artiq/badge.svg?branch=master
    :target: https://coveralls.io/r/m-labs/artiq?branch=master

ARTIQ (Advanced Real-Time Infrastructure for Quantum physics) is a
next-generation control system for quantum information experiments. It is
being developed in partnership with the Ion Storage Group at NIST, and its
applicability reaches beyond ion trapping.

The system features a high-level programming language that helps describing
complex experiments, which is compiled and executed on dedicated hardware with
nanosecond timing resolution and sub-microsecond latency.

Technologies employed include Python, Migen, MiSoC/mor1kx, LLVM and llvmlite.

ARTIQ is licensed under 3-clause BSD.

Website:
http://m-labs.hk/artiq